Les Personnages de femmes dans huit pièces de Musset

The central themes of the plays studied in this article are love and marriage. Women, therefore, play the principal roles. These feminine characters are complex, independent, and often determine the development of the plot, Musset also treats the themes of women's education and their position in society. He depicts accurately all types of women; however, his greatest art is in illustrating the naiveté, purity, and intelligence of the young "amoureuse." He also skillfully portrays the complex natures of the more mature, married women. The naturalness and complexity of these female characters are proof of the finesse and perspicacity of Musset in portraying women. (In French) (SLF)
